
| Web development |
| CSS |
| Javascript |
| Browsers |
| Entertaining |
Web development
How to check availability of colors , - new release A11ycasts # 17
“UX drives all of this.” . Chris Koyer talks about the complexity of web development lately
Getting started with Relay “Modern” (GraphQL client library from Facebook) to create isomorphic web applications
How ContextReplacementPlugin works in a webpack
Npm @ 5 beta came out, you can read a lot of updates
Autoprefixer 7 release: support for PostCSS 6 and Browserslist 2, improved performance, reduced node_modules and more
PostCSS 6.0 release: Node.js 0.12 support dropped, apply support and lower memory consumption
Presentation d3.express: an integrated environment for reactive development
pageweight - see how images affect the speed of your page with this online tool
Wait, and WebP is really worth it . Zach Leatherman understands the new image format on the web
Lightning fast sites thanks to various prefetching options
speedracer - a collection of performance metrics for your library / application
How to set up AMP support in WordPress
From AMP to PWA: Progressive Web AMPs
SVG sprite with webpack in one line
SVGito: Small SVG Optimizations
Three ways to reduce the size of SVG files using SVGO
How to create and edit SVG sprites
Visualization of brain functions in SVG
SVG text masking video
Button Button Morphing
CSS
Regular HTML Shorts : Why set the image via background-image, if you can just write the background?
Is CSS-in-JS really bad for UX?
Native form validation, part 1 . Detailed analysis from Peter-Paul Koch
CSS rule set terminology
Details about the backdrop-filter property that allows you to apply a filter to the content behind the element.
CSS Animations vs Web Animations API: comparison and examples
mini.css - minimalistic and responsive CSS framework
iotacss is another scalable SASS framework using OOCSS principles. Introduction to iotaCSS
Troubleshooting blocking CSS renders
Step-by-step guide on how to create tooltips on pure CSS
Ordered lists using unicode characters
Sites using CSS Grid in production
Mobile, Small, Portrait, Slow, Interlace, Monochrome, Coarse, Non-Hover, First . Useful media queries in the Media Query Level 4 specification
Why Facebook is worth looking for other CSS writers
Javascript
Prepack is a new tool from Facebook that makes executing JavaScript code faster. Compack Prepack and Svelte , as well as a webpack plugin for prepack
4 videos from UralJS # 3
JavaScript style elements . The code should be simple, not simplified.
Python for JavaScript developers
Glossary of modern JavaScript concepts: part 2
Why am I moving to the web components and not looking back
Introduction to Flow , Benjamin Reid's performance on Bristol JS
Terrible import kraken - how to use ES6-modules and not go crazy
ECMAScript modules in browsers
A practical guide to using fetch () and reduce () to extract and format data from external APIs.
Asynchronous javascript with async / await . Free egghead course
Javascript: arrow functions for beginners
10 famous applications using today ReactJS
Animated page navigation in React
React performance optimization using stateless components
react-native-masonry - react-native component for displaying a grid of images in the Mansory style with support for dynamic columns, progressive loading of images, changing the orientation of the device and click event handlers
SVG to JSX - SVG to Valid React SVG Converter written in Svelte
How to create a ToDo application with React, Redux and Webpack
Why we chose the new Angular
How to create a full-page website on Angular
Update Angular Applications
When VueJS can't help you
Upgrade to Vue.js 2.3
The concept of a minimalist blog with creative transitions to Vue.js 2
The transition from Angular to Vue: a spectacular adventure
Seven ways to set a component template in VueJS
vue-infinite-loading - plugin for back-scrolling under Vue.js 1.0 and Vue.js 2.0
SmartPhoto.js is a new library for creating responsive galleries, great for mobile devices.
pkg - CLI project packer for Node.js to an executable file
Getting started with Riot.js
Typefont - JavaScript project for recognizing text in images.
spector - Easily explore and troubleshoot WebGL scenes.
Samsung DeX brings new resolution to the mobile web
Technical Details Safari Technology Preview 29
Work with Chrome in Headless Mode
EntertainingWe apologize for any typos or broken / duplicate links. If you notice a problem - please write in a personal, we are trying to fix them quickly.
Source: https://habr.com/ru/post/328178/
All Articles